This Friday (the 2nd of October) The People's Tenor, John Innes will be joined by the Band of the Royal Regiment of Scotland and The Scottish Festival Orchestra at the Glasgow Royal Concert Hall to raise money for Help for Heroes. The Programme will include the Big Band of the Royal Regiment of Scotland, fronted by John's brother Moray Innes singing hits from O'l Blue Eyes Frank Sinatra. There will also be a premiere performance of "Here's to the Heroes" sung by John and accompanied by both the orchestra and military band.
